Clover Canyon's delightful prints

The Summer 2013 collection of Los Angeles based fashion label Clover Canyon features modern, streamlined silhouettes covered in uniquely hand-engineered scarf prints. Using crepe de chine as canvas, Clover Canyon displays various styles of sophisticated, stylized floral and geometric motifs using trompe l’oeil techniques to frame and flatter the feminine body.

Designer Rozae Nichols aims for these vivid prints to be the trademark of Clover Canyon clothing line reflecting the eclectic and carefree California lifestyle. The clothes are designed and manufactured in the label’s Los Angeles atelier.
